About Peter
My name is Peter, and I am a professional pianist and music educator originally from Hungary. I have nearly 20 years of experience playing and 5 years experience of teaching music, with a strong background of jazz piano.
Music has always been the biggest part of my life, and I am deeply passionate about helping others understand how music really works. I believe music theory should be clear, practical, and useful, not confusing or overly academic. In my lessons, I focus on real musical understanding that students can actually apply when they play.
I studied music at Béla Bartók Secondary School of Music in Budapest and later continued my education at Leeds Conservatoire in the UK. These experiences have shaped both my playing and my teaching style.
Whether you are a beginner or a musician wanting to strengthen your foundations, I aim to make music theory simple, logical, and enjoyable.

My lessons are fully personalised and focused on you and how you learn best. At the start, I take time to understand your level, goals, and what you find difficult, so we can work on exactly what you need.
I explain music theory in a simple and practical way, making sure everything makes sense before moving on. Lessons are interactive and relaxed — you’re always encouraged to ask questions, try things out, and learn at your own pace. We use real musical examples, not only dry exercises.
I give clear feedback and adjust lessons as we go, so you can see progress and build confidence quickly. The lessons are one-to-one and last 60 minutes, giving you plenty of time to really understand the material.
My lessons are suitable for beginners, intermediate, and advanced students, including adults who want to finally understand music theory properly. Whether you’re studying for exams or just want music theory to stop feeling confusing, I’ll help you make sense of it.
